CARBONDALE, Ill. -- The SIU Alumni Association gave out almost $60,000 in scholarships for students to attend the school in fall 2024.Ìý
The association gave $59,288 across 46 new and returning students. SIU says the money came from new and legacy donors and will help cover tuition and textbook costs. Recipients live across the map in states including Illinois, Delaware, Florida, Missouri and Texas.Ìý
"The Saluki family is strong in heart and generosity, and these scholarships are made possibly by our alumni, who are always excited to share pride in their university and give back to the students," said Director of the SIU Alumni Association Molly Hudgins. "Awards like these make all the difference in the world to many of these students, and I'm proud we're not only maintaining but growing giving among alumni."
Not all funding for the scholarships come out of the pockets of alumni, though. SIU says its alumni association hosted fundraising events around the area, including St. Louis and Chicago, that raised $2,500 and $10,000, respectively.Ìý
Hudgins says the school's pivot away from alumni memberships toward the financial support of scholarships has added to the increased fundraising successes.Ìý
"Students are the most important part of SIU," Hudgins said. "Our organization and the more than 260,000 alumni we represent have roles to play in mentoring and supporting these Salukis. We're always proud to do our part in crating new Salukis for life!"
